Using Virtual PC for Mac Version 7 Windows XP.

I would like to convert a calendar view in Microsoft Outlook 2000 into a PDF file using a PDF writer.

Currently the "save as" option within Outlook is greyed out so I'm not able to save the calendar view in any specific way.

Thanks for any tips.
 
Unfortunately, I haven't been able to get the printer working within Virtual PC for Mac Version 7, so I'm trying other approaches.
The printer works on the Mac side, just not on the Windows XP side.
 
Install the current Ghostscript and also CutePDF free. It sets up a PDF printer which creates the acrobat file from your outlook calendar via print.
